Bachelor of Arts, Major in Spanish

at Northeastern Illinois University USA

Overview

The mission of the Department of World Languages and Cultures is to provide high quality instruction in world languages, and to prepare students to be lifelong learners and engaged citizens through the critical study of the literatures and cultures associated with these languages.

As a Spanish major, the language and critical thinking skills you develop through written and oral exposition, research, and service learning will enhance your career opportunities in today's global society and provide the basis for a lifetime exploration of multiple cultures and worldviews.

Work Permit USA

Optional Practical Training or OPT is a period during which students, who have completed their degrees in the USA, are permitted to work for one year on a student visa by the United States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). OPT allows students to work for up to 3 years and develop real-world skills to survive in the competitive jobs market.

It is temporary employment for a period of 12-months that is directly related to the major area of study of an F-1 student. Eligible students have the option to apply for OPT employment authorization before completing their academic studies and/or after completing their academic studies.

A student can participate in three types of Optional Practical Training (OPT):

  1. Pre-Completion OPT: This is temporary employment provided to F-1 students before completion of their course of study.
  2. Post-Completion OPT: This is temporary employment available to F-1 students after completing their course of study.
  3. 24 Month STEM Extension: Students enrolled in ST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) courses can a 24-month extension after their initial Post-Completion OPT authorization.

The Department of Africana Studies offers a vibrant and highly competitive graduate program. The department’s Master of Arts degree is designed to provide students with a rigorous interdisciplinary training in the scholarly investigation of people of African descent. The faculty and the courses of the graduate program are drawn from the department and other academic units throughout the university.

The Master of Arts degree in Africana Studies offers two areas of concentrations: the Community Empowerment track and the Culture and Aesthetics track. The Community Empowerment concentration focuses on the historical and contemporary strategies to empower people of African descent. This track exposes the student to the political, economic, and policy responses to the impediments of African and African-descendant community development. The Culture and Aesthetics concentration focuses on the understandings and the interpretations of the philosophical, literary, and artistic contributions of people of African descent.

Students are prepared to pursue a doctorate in Africana Studies or other related disciplines in the social-sciences or the humanities. The M.A. degree in Africana Studies also enhances a career in government, education, the professional fields, and the non-profit sector.

The Master of Science in Instruction: Secondary English/Language Arts Program is designed to offer professional development to classroom teachers who are interested in updating and refining their teaching competencies in the areas of Language Arts and English instruction at the secondary level.

Within this program students complete coursework in two areas:

  • a professional core composed of coursework in literacy foundations (theory and pedagogy), curriculum development, cultural diversity, assessment, media technology, and research-18 cr hrs.
  • a concentration in language arts with interdisciplinary coursework in education, reading, English, linguistics, and/or speech - 18 cr hrs.

Natural Sciences & Mathematics

Bachelor of Science, Major in Chemistry

The undergraduate degree program in Chemistry at Northeastern fulfills the needs of students with diverse academic goals and prepares them for careers in industry and academia. The program is accredited by the American Chemical Society (ACS) and meets the standards established by the ACS committee on Professional Training.

The curriculum provides the requisite background for students planning to attend graduate or professional schools in chemistry, medicine, dentistry, pharmacy, and other professional health fields. In addition to the chemistry courses in traditional disciplines, the department also offers specialized courses in environmental chemistry, medicinal chemistry, pharmacology, toxicology and bio-organic chemistry. Students in the Chemistry program have the opportunity to conduct research with the faculty of the department of chemistry or participate in internship programs at various institutions and industry.

The placement of Northeastern Chemistry majors into the workplace shortly after graduation as well as their acceptance into top rated graduate and professional programs in the country validates the strength of our program. The Chemistry Department is proud of the success of all its graduates and strives to excel by designing new course work and programs to help Northeastern students achieve their educational and career goals.

The Elementary Education Program provides students with knowledge of philosophical and psychological elements of  teaching and learning, general and specific methods of instruction, and clinical intern experiences of at least 200 hours in local schools prior to the full-day student teaching experience.  Students who complete this program qualify for elementary education licensure. Upon licensure, they are eligible to teach elementary school (grades 1-6).
Program Outcomes:

Students completing the Elementary Education major will:

  • Develop highly reflective, creative, and critical teaching skills and demonstrate the knowledge to connect theory to practice.
  • Show evidence of a wide repertoire of teaching strategies across the curriculum, and an understanding of inquiry and project-based teaching.
  • Demonstrate deep content knowledge across the curriculum.
  • Demonstrate knowledge of skills and practices in literacy instruction for diverse learners across the curriculum.
  • Develop the skills and habits of mind to critique knowledge, curriculum, and standards, and analyze the political and moral dimensions of schooling and teaching.
  • Develop the skills and knowledge to implement culturally relevant pedagogy that considers all forms of diversity; and show evidence of the ability to integrate this content into their classroom curriculum.
  • Demonstrate their ability to use and integrate technology and media in their teaching and across the curriculum.
  • Demonstrate their ability to use a variety of assessment approaches for instructional decision-making.
  • Have an understanding of educational research and demonstrate the skills to locate and critique scholarly and relevant studies.
  • Demonstrate excellent oral and written communication skills.
  • Demonstrate the ability to create a classroom community that is safe, creative, caring, inclusive, and motivating for learning.
  • Understand the principles of social justice, the role of schooling in a democracy, and the ability to teach for active citizenship and critical literacy.
  • Demonstrate the ability to integrate critical thinking and problem solving in their teaching.
  • Show evidence of professionalism, responsibility, integrity, and the ability to work collaboratively for the success of all students.
  • Assume responsibility for their own on-going professional development, and understand the role of teachers as school and social change agents

Natural Sciences & Mathematics

Bachelor of Science, Major in Physics

The Bachelor of Science in Physics program allows students to pursue careers in teaching, research, and development, or to go on for further graduate study. All instruction is provided by full-time faculty in small classes, affording many opportunities for close personal contact between students and instructors. All advanced undergraduate courses are given in the evening, allowing students to complete studies on either a full- or part-time basis. Faculty members are actively engaged in research projects which offer exciting opportunities for student participation. Also, faculty members offer assistance to students pursuing projects on their own.

The Couple & Family Counseling, M.A., offered through the Department of Counselor Education, fulfills the educational requirements for the two levels of licensure as a professional counselor in the State of Illinois: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C) and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or (LCPC); and two levels of licensure as a Marriage and Family Therapist in the State of Illinois, Associate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ist (ALMFT) and the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ist (LMFT).

Graduates of this program also meet the educational requirements for Clinical Membership in the American Association for Marriage and Family Therapy. The Couple and Family Counseling program is accredited by the Council for Accreditation of Counseling and Related Educational Programs (CACREP) through the year 2024. In addition, the program’s graduate students are eligible to sit for the National Counselor Examination (NCE) during their last year of study. A passing score on the NCE is one of the requirements for the LPC or LCPC. Graduates from the Couple and Family Counseling Program are eligible to sit for the AMFTRB National Marriage and Family Therapist Exam.

Applied Sciences & Professions

Master of Arts in Gerontology

The master's degree program in gerontology is a multidisciplinary degree intended to provide both breadth and depth in the study of aging. The required portion of the 36 credit program consists of three parts: The classroom component consists of seven required courses (21 credits), the experiential component consists of an internship (3 credits) and the capstone component involves a thesis (3 credits). In addition to the internship, a practicum is required for those students who do not have prior experience in the field. The thesis may be in basic or applied research or may be a theoretical integration of a topic area.

The combination of required and elective courses prepares graduates to assume positions of responsibility in direct service, administration, social policy, and research with, or on behalf of, older people.

By design the program is part-time, with courses offered in the evening and Saturdays. A student may complete all but the thesis in three academic years by enrolling in one course in the first semester and two courses each semester thereafter. The thesis is the final course and is usually taken after all classroom work is completed.

Environmental Studies & Earth Sciences

Bachelor of Arts, Major in Environmental Studies

Environmental Studies is an applied major designed to give students knowledge of and the ability to develop solutions to environmental problems. Students can focus on one of two areas:

  • Environmental policy and planning, or
  • Environmental interpretation / education.

Students in option 1 investigate the causes, results, and solutions to environmental problems from a policy perspective. They study regulations influencing environmental protection and degradation; they also gain practical skills useful in the field.

Students in option 2 specialize in community interaction and will qualify for careers as naturalists with parks and other outdoor agencies and as environmental educators in schools and non-profit organizations.

The program culminates with an internship experience in which the student applies knowledge, gains practical experience; it often constitutes a first job in an environmental career. To earn a Bachelor of Arts in Environmental Studies, students must complete 24 credit hours of core requirements and 18 credit hours of approved electives. Up to nine hours of credit from other relevant fields may be accepted toward the major, with advisor approval.

Arts & Humanities

Bachelor of Social Work

“The primary purpose of the social work profession is to enhance human well-being. Social workers help meet the basic human needs of all people and empower those who are vulnerable, oppressed or living in poverty. A historic and defining feature of social work is the profession’s dual focus on the individual in a social context and the betterment of society. Social workers help people identify and manage the environmental forces that create, contribute to, and address problems in living.” National Association of Social Workers (NASW), 2002

Social work, as a helping profession, involves working with people in a variety of situations. Social workers assist individuals, families, groups, organizations and communities in the areas of child and family welfare, corrections, health, mental health and a variety of other social service settings.

The undergraduate social work curriculum at Northeastern is designed to prepare you for entry-level professional social work and for graduate study. You will build knowledge of human behavior, and develop the skills needed for helping individuals, families, small groups, organizations or communities in a diverse society.

Northeastern Illinois University’s Social Work program is fully accredited by the Council of Social Work Education, assuring the program’s excellence in preparing students for future employment in the field.

Because of the program’s national accreditation, students are eligible for membership in the National Association of Social Workers.
